The function f(x) = 7 – 4x + x2 written in vertex form is f(x) = (x – 2)2 + 3. What is the axis of symmetry for the function?x = –3
x = –2
x = 2
x = 3

Step-by-step explanation:

The vertex form of the parabola is given by f(x)=(x-2)^2+3

Comparing this equation with vertex form of a parabola y=a(x-h)^2+k, where (h,k) is the vertex

h = 2

k = 3

Hence, vertex is (2,3)

Now, axis of symmetry of a parabola passes through the vertex and divide the parabola in two equal halves.

Hence, axis of symmetry of the parabola is given by

x = h

x = 2

Third option is correct.

What is the constant of variation for the quadratic variation?x 2 3 4 5 6
y 20 45 80 125 180
A.5
B.10
C.15
D.25

Answers

Given:
x  =   2     3     4      5     6
y  = 20 ; 45 ; 80; 125;180

The constant variation for the quadratic variation is 5.

y = 5x²
y = 5(2²) = 5(4) = 20
y = 5(3²) = 5(9) = 45
y = 5(4²) = 5(16) = 80
y = 5(5²) = 5(25) = 125
y = 5(6²) = 5(36) = 180
